    Yes, originally the brake on these cars aren't very good that's why we modified and upgrade on some of them.
     
  8. damian in nj

    damian in nj Formula Junior
    Silver Subscribed

    Aug 24, 2009
    983
    Wasn't it mostly brake bias, too biased to the front?
     
  9. Tony K

    Tony K Formula 3

    Jun 7, 2006
    1,771
    Toledo, Ohio
    Full Name:
    Tony K.
    Yes - the fronts were servo-assisted, the rears were not . . . worked fine on dry roads, but caused the fronts to lock prematurely in the wet.
